***Some have asked what a member-run campground is? ***
I'm calling it my coCamping experiment of 2009-1010 where some like minded individuals, or families together that are truely interested in working together for the benefit of all, while having an opportunity to play a part in the management of the property, either on an ongoing basis, or from time to time. Similiar to how coHousing is like a condo or home owners association that works together to design and manage the property that they are a part of.
We work closely with "Ottenburgh's Ramp Fishing Club" to improve the waterfront area and future Docks, so that we can work something out for us to use the waterfront, and docks from time to time.

Adirondack Fish Tales Etc. is a wonderful property in the Southeastern Corner of the Adirondacks
Our private member-run fishing and camping clubs are a great way for your family to enjoy the outdoors.
Private Boat Launch "Ottenburgh's Ramp".

In no time you can be out on the water west of Maple Bend Island, between Buoys 18 & 22.

Our southeastern Adirondack Park location is a great home base for your next fishing trip, or just a great place to relax. Whether you are planning to fish Lake George, Lake Champlain, or you are planning to Cruise the Great Loop, you can get from here to almost anywhere.
